Stopping an antidepressant medicine … WebIn many cases, hyponatremia causes extra water to move out of the bloodstream and into body cells, including brain cells. Severe hyponatremia causes this to occur quickly, resulting in swollen brain tissue. If left untreated, complications can include: Mental status changes. Seizures. Coma. Death.

WebPrimary polydipsia can cause hyponatremia only when water intake overwhelms the kidneys’ ability to excrete water. Because normal kidneys can excrete up to 25 L urine a day, hyponatremia due solely to polydipsia results only from the ingestion of large amounts of water or from defects in renal capacity to excrete free water.
